中文摘要:氩-氩定年法中系统的空白本底是实现微区微量定年的关键条件。在北京大学“造山带与地壳演化教育部重点实验室全自动40Ar/39Ar激光探针定年系统”上以ZBH-25黑云母标样为试验样品进行了1个颗粒、3个颗粒和5个颗粒的全熔法定年以及7个颗粒的4步、9步、14步、19步和24步的分步释氩年龄谱测试。获得的5个氩同位素空白本底水平表明,本系统已经完全具备对中生代或更老的地质样品进行单颗粒全熔法等时线定年的能力。矿物或岩石光片原位全熔法定年的空白本底条件也已经具备。在适当增加样品量情况下(如10个颗粒),几个百万年的年轻样品全熔等时线定年也可以实现。去除干扰分子对36Ar空白本底的影响,以及系统长期稳定运行后36Ar空白本底的逐渐降低,实现微量样品的分步释氩年龄谱定年是必然的。

System Blank Level and Small Sample Dating in the All-Automatic 40Ar/39Ar Laser Probe Dating System
Abstract:The level of system blank is always the key point in 40Ar/39Ar dating of small samples and small area dating. Laboratory standard ZBH-25 biotite was dated on the all-automatic 40Ar/39Ar laser probe dating system in Key Laboratory of Orogenic Belts and Crustal Evolution (Peking University),Ministry of Education. Total fuse of one, three and five small biotite grains by focused laser and step-heating with four, nine, fourteen, nineteen and twenty-four argon-release steps of seven grains by defocused laser were experimentally carried out. Signal intensity and system blank of five argon isotopes obtained indicate that the system blank level adopted by the authors is low enough to get a reasonable isochron age for single mineral grains frown Mesozoic or older samples. The system blank level is also suitable for focused laser in-situ dating. Young samples of several million years old can be total-fuse dated if the number of grains is properly increased (for example, the number is 10 mineral grains).The molecule of C3, a commom interference to 36Ar, can be eliminated after long time of operation. Under these conditions, the system is likely to be successful in step-heating dating of the single mineral grain.
